Unlike some film adaptations of books, The Girl with the Dragon Tattoo follows the story of the book with only a handful of "inaccuracies", none of which detract from the story in my opinion. All the main parts/events from the book are there and I wouldn't discourage people from seeing it because of the alterations, although having read the book does give you the backstory to the characters and helps fill in the inevitable gaps that a 2.5 hour film leaves.
